The Dangerous Summer have announced their new album “Mother Nature”, out June 14th via Hopeless Records. And have also shared the latest single “Way Down”.
Speaking to the new single, the band said:
“This song’s about losing everything and reveling in self degradation and pity. When the world hits you, asking it to hit harder, and embracing the pain”.
Speaking to “Mother Nature”, The Dangerous Summer's frontman AJ Perdomo said:
“The album title ‘Mother Nature’ is meant to provoke the feeling of a powerful force, and living within and alongside that force”.
He continued: “The mother, who brought us here, she will swallow us whole in the same breath. Also holding tight to the feeling of the mother, and that nature is female, and a mother to all of us. Growing up with my daughter, I feel the connection to the earth and the female spirit that the world embodies”.
